<
From version < 80.1 >
edited by Mengting Qiu
on 2024/11/11 09:34
To version < 47.2 >
edited by Xiaoling
on 2023/06/01 15:52
>
Change comment: There is no comment for this version

Summary

Details

Page properties
Author
... ... @@ -1,1 +1,1 @@
1 -XWiki.ting
1 +XWiki.Xiaoling
Content
... ... @@ -11,32 +11,25 @@
11 11  
12 12  Below hardware use LoRaST v4 module. They supports UART Access for AT Command and Firmware Upgrade.
13 13  
14 -
15 15  {{velocity}}
16 16  $xwiki.ssfx.use("js/xwiki/table/table.css")
17 17  $xwiki.jsfx.use("js/xwiki/table/tablefilterNsort.js", true)
18 18  {{/velocity}}
19 19  
20 -(% border="1" cellspacing="5" class="doOddEven filterable grid sortable" id="tableid" style="background-color:#f2f2f2; width:869px" %)
21 -(% class="sortHeader" %)|=(% style="width: 269px; background-color: rgb(217, 226, 243);" %)[[Models(% class="wikiinternallink sortarrow w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ink" %)~[~[image:/xwiki/resources/js/xwiki/table/img/arrow-none.gif?cache-version=1648720710000~|~|alt="⇵" border="0"~]~]>>path:#||onclick="ts_resortTable(this);return false;" class="sortHeader"]]|=(% style="width: 158px; background-color: rgb(217, 226, 243);" %)[[Mother Board(% class="wikiinternallink sortarrow w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ink" %)~[~[image:/xwiki/resources/js/xwiki/table/img/arrow-none.gif?cache-version=1648720710000~|~|alt="⇵" border="0"~]~]>>path:#||onclick="ts_resortTable(this);return false;" class="sortHeader"]]|=(% style="width: 214px; background-color: rgb(217, 226, 243);" %)[[UART for AT Commands(% class="wikiinternallink sortarrow w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ink" %)~[~[image:/xwiki/resources/js/xwiki/table/img/arrow-none.gif?cache-version=1648720710000~|~|alt="⇵" border="0"~]~]>>path:#||onclick="ts_resortTable(this);return false;" class="sortHeader"]]|=(% style="width: 226px; background-color: rgb(217, 226, 243);" %)[[UART for Upgrade Firmware(% class="wikiinternallink sortarrow w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ink wikiinternallink" %)~[~[image:/xwiki/resources/js/xwiki/table/img/arrow-none.gif?cache-version=1648720710000~|~|alt="⇵" border="0"~]~]>>path:#||onclick="ts_resortTable(this);return false;" class="sortHeader"]]
22 -(% class="even" %)|(% style="width:269px" %)PS-LB, PS-LB-NA, SDI12-LB|(% style="width:158px" %)SIB|(% style="width:214px" %)[[Instruction>>||anchor="H2.2UARTConnectionforSIBmotherboard"]]|(% style="width:226px" %)[[Instruction>>||anchor="H3.UARTforFirmwareUpgrade"]]
23 -(% class="odd" %)|(% style="width:269px" %)(((
24 -SN50v3, S31-LB, S31B-LB,D20-LB.D20S-LB, D21-LB, D22-LB , SW3L-LB
25 -)))|(% style="width:158px" %)SN50v3|(% style="width:214px" %)[[Instruction>>||anchor="H2.3UARTConnectionforSN50v3basemotherboard"]]|(% style="width:226px" %)[[Instruction>>||anchor="H3.UARTforFirmwareUpgrade"]]
26 -(% class="even" %)|(% style="width:269px" %)LHT65N|(% style="width:158px" %)LHT65N|(% style="width:214px" %) |(% style="width:226px" %)
27 -(% class="odd" %)|(% style="width:269px" %)(((
28 -RS485-LB, SE01-LB, SPH01-LB,
19 +(% border="1" cellspacing="5" class="doOddEven filterable grid sortable" id="tableid" style="width:829px" %)
20 +|(% style="background-color:#d9e2f3;color:#0070c0; width:290px" %)**Models**|(% style="background-color:#d9e2f3; color:#0070c0; width:172px" %)**Mother Board**|(% style="background-color:#d9e2f3; color:#0070c0; width:116px" %)**UART for AT Commands**|(% style="background-color:#d9e2f3; color:#0070c0; width:248px" %)**UART for Upgrade Firmware**
21 +|(% style="width:290px" %)PS-LB, PS-LB-NA, SDI12-LB|(% style="width:172px" %)SIB|(% style="width:116px" %)Instruction|(% style="width:248px" %)Instruction
22 +|(% style="width:290px" %)(((
23 +SN50v3, S31-LB, S31B-LB,
29 29  
30 -LMS01-LB, LDS12-LB, LDS40-LB,
25 +D20-LB.D20S-LB, D21-LB, D22-LB
26 +)))|(% style="width:172px" %)SN50v3|(% style="width:116px" %) |(% style="width:248px" %)
27 +|(% style="width:290px" %)LHT65N|(% style="width:172px" %)LHT65N|(% style="width:116px" %) |(% style="width:248px" %)
28 +|(% style="width:290px" %) |(% style="width:172px" %) |(% style="width:116px" %) |(% style="width:248px" %)
31 31  
32 -DDS75-LB, DDS45-LB, DDS04-LB,
33 -
34 -DDS20-LB, MDS120-LB, MDS200-LB, WSC2-LB, LDS25-LB
35 -)))|(% style="width:158px" %)RS485-BL|(% style="width:214px" %)[[Instruction>>||anchor="H2.4UARTConnectionforRS485-BLbasemotherboard"]]|(% style="width:226px" %)[[Instruction>>||anchor="H3.UARTforFirmwareUpgrade"]]
36 -
37 37  = 2. UART for AT Commands =
38 38  
39 -== 2.1 General software set up for AT Commands via UART ==
32 +== 2.1 Generate software set up for AT Commands via UART ==
40 40  
41 41  
42 42  ~1. Use a general serial tool.
... ... @@ -48,7 +48,6 @@
48 48  (((
49 49  4. The password is the last six characters of APPSKEY or PIN of box
50 50  
51 -
52 52  **Example:**
53 53  
54 54  APPSKEY= 41 85 71 A7 5D 7E 54 52 25 58 74 85 96 14 74 85
... ... @@ -71,51 +71,9 @@
71 71  
72 72  == 2.3 UART Connection for SN50v3 base mother board ==
73 73  
66 +[[image:image-20230515102801-1.png]]
74 74  
75 -[[image:image-20230515102801-1.png||height="635" width="860"]]
76 76  
77 -
78 -== 2.4 UART Connection for RS485-BL base mother board ==
79 -
80 -
81 -[[image:微信图片_20230809144604.jpg||height="673" width="791"]]
82 -
83 -
84 -== 2.5 UART Connection for DS20L mother board ==
85 -
86 -
87 -**UART Connection for DS20L mother board:**
88 -
89 -[[image:image-20231212145142-1.jpeg||height="676" width="796"]]
90 -
91 -**Interface definition:**
92 -
93 -[[image:image-20231212144745-2.png||height="279" width="510"]]
94 -
95 -**DS20L programming line:**
96 -
97 -[[image:image-20231212150405-2.jpeg||height="297" width="669"]]
98 -
99 -
100 -== 2.6 UART Connection for AQS01-L mother board ==
101 -
102 -[[image:image-20240115110027-1.jpeg||height="749" width="953"]]
103 -
104 -
105 -== 2.7  UART Connection for LWL04 mother board ==
106 -
107 -
108 -[[image:image-20240910163111-1.jpeg||height="560" width="727"]]
109 -
110 -
111 -== 2.8 UART Connection for T68DL mother board ==
112 -
113 -
114 - (% style="color:red" %)**Note: For T68DL, the device needs to be reset to put the device into burn mode before the firmware is burned. After the burning is completed, you need to unplug the battery to power off the device, and then power it on again, otherwise the device cannot exit the burning mode.**
115 -
116 -[[image:image-20241029105722-1.jpeg||height="478" width="705"]]
117 -
118 -
119 119  = 3. UART for Firmware Upgrade =
120 120  
121 121  == 3.1 Check Your device already have bootloader ==
... ... @@ -133,21 +133,19 @@
133 133  
134 134  === 3.1.2 How can i know if my device already have bootloader? ===
135 135  
136 -
137 137  If a device has a bootloader. it will output bootloader info to UART when boot. As below:
138 138  
139 -[[image:image-20241022115811-1.png]]
88 +[[image:image-20230514150410-1.png||height="398" width="815"]]
140 140  
141 141  
142 142  === 3.1.3 How to upload bootloader to device? ===
143 143  
144 -
145 145  If your is LoRa ST v4 base hardware and doesn't have bootloader. You can upload a bootloader to it.
146 146  
147 147  **[[Downlink Link for OTA bootloader>>https://www.dropbox.com/sh/g4cp2lm85ovr8hu/AADX-4aEE-7SuKQAKTWrgKHIa?dl=0]].**
148 148  
149 149  
150 -(% style="color:blue" %)**Update a firmware via TremoProgrammer:**
98 +**Update a firmware via TremoProgrammer:**
151 151  
152 152  LoRaSTv4 Base hardware support UART update firmware. the UART connection is the same as AT Command connection, with the need for two extra action. See below for the steps:
153 153  
... ... @@ -173,21 +173,15 @@
173 173  [[image:image-20230515171651-1.png]]
174 174  
175 175  
124 +
176 176  == 3.2 Update Firmware (Assume the device already have a bootloader) ==
177 177  
178 -
179 -Video Instruction: **[[https:~~/~~/youtu.be/G_xEZnNjJmM >>https://youtu.be/G_xEZnNjJmM]]**
180 -
181 -
182 182  === 3.2.1 Update a firmware via Dragino Sensor Manager Utility.exe ===
183 183  
129 +~1. Download **[[OTA Tool>>https://www.dropbox.com/sh/bqepfzvusv6ig8e/AACKB4J9pdY1I7s5kcKfCUGHa?dl=0]]**
184 184  
185 -~1. Download **[[OTA Tool>>https://www.dropbox.com/scl/fo/9kqeqf6wmet10o9hgxuwa/h?rlkey=4ikrg6kg5v0yjxwhp0i37wrv7&dl=0]]**
131 +2. Use below schedule to update:
186 186  
187 -2. Set the switch to Flash
188 -
189 -3. Use below schedule to update:
190 -
191 191  [[image:image-20230526105151-1.png]]
192 192  
193 193  [[image:image-20230526105910-2.png]]
... ... @@ -199,13 +199,11 @@
199 199  
200 200  == 4.1 How to recover if upgrade wrong file to bootloader? ==
201 201  
202 -
203 203  You can just upload the bootloader again.
204 204  
205 205  
206 206  == 4.2 How to recover if upgrade wrong firmware via Dragino Sensor Manager Utility.exe? ==
207 207  
208 -
209 209  The UART upgrade via Dragino Sensor Manager Utility.exe is base on Dragino Bootloader. So if you are able to upgrade some file via this tool. It means the device has bootloder.
210 210  
211 211  
... ... @@ -220,53 +220,26 @@
220 220  
221 221  == 4.3 How to use TremoProgrammer to update firmware if there is bootloader in the device? ==
222 222  
223 -
224 224  Make sure your device already bootloader while use this update. Otherwise device won't be able to boot ( can be solve by upload a bootloader to the device).
225 225  
226 226  LoRaSTv4 Base hardware support UART update firmware. the UART connection is the same as AT Command connection, with the need for two extra action. See below for the steps:
227 227  
228 - (% style="color:blue" %)**Step1**(%%): Set BOOT Switch to (% style="color:blue" %)**PROG**(%%) mode. PROG mode is for update firmware specially.
167 + **Step1**: Set BOOT Switch to **PROG** mode. PROG mode is for update firmware specially.
229 229  
230 - (% style="color:blue" %) **Step2**(%%): Press (% style="color:blue" %)**Reset**(%%) button, the module will then boot into program mode.
169 + **Step2**: Press **Reset** button, the module will then boot into program mode.
231 231  
232 - (% style="color:blue" %)**Step3**(%%): Use (% style="color:blue" %)**TremoProgrammer**(%%) to update the firmware to LoRaST v4.
171 + **Step3**: Use **TremoProgrammer** to update the firmware to LoRaST v4.
233 233  
234 - (% style="color:blue" %)**Step4**(%%): Set BOOT Switch to (% style="color:blue" %)**FLASH**(%%) position. Press Reset button again and module will run the new software.
173 + **Step4**: Set BOOT Switch to **FLASH** position. Press Reset button again and module will run the new software.
235 235  
175 +Below is the method for how to update via **TremoProgrammer:**
236 236  
237 -Below is the method for how to update via (% style="color:blue" %)**TremoProgrammer:**
238 -
239 239  1.  Software download link:  [[https:~~/~~/www.dropbox.com/sh/j0qyc7a9ejit7jk/AACtx2tK4gEv6YFXMIVUM4dLa?dl=0>>url:https://www.dropbox.com/sh/j0qyc7a9ejit7jk/AACtx2tK4gEv6YFXMIVUM4dLa?dl=0]]
240 240  
241 -2.  Run(% style="color:blue" %)** TremoProgrammer.**
179 +2.  Run** TremoProgrammer.**
242 242  
243 -3.  Choose software and set the address to (% style="color:blue" %)**0x0800D000**. (% style="color:red" %)**VERY IMPORTANT for this address**.
181 +3.  Choose software and set the address to **0x0800D000**. (% class="mark" %)VERY IMPORTANT for this address(%%).
244 244  
245 -4. Rember to set BOOT Switch to (% style="color:blue" %)**FLASH**(%%) after update
183 +4. Rember to set BOOT Switch to **FLASH** after update
246 246  
247 247  [[image:http://wiki.dragino.com/xwiki/bin/download/Main/UART%20Access%20for%20LoRa%20ST%20v4%20base%20model/WebHome/image-20221224174341-4.png?width=374&height=471&rev=1.1||alt="image-20221224174341-4.png" height="471" width="374"]]
248 -
249 -
250 -== 4.4 How to troubleshoot incorrect password ==
251 -
252 -
253 -~1. Please use lowercase letters.
254 -2. You need to add line breaks when entering commands.
255 -3. Upgrade the firmware to  display password firmware
256 -
257 - Upgrade steps:
258 -
259 -**~ [[Instruction>>url:http://wiki.dragino.com/xwiki/bin/view/Main/UART_Access_for_NB_ST_BC660K-GL/#H4.2UpdateFirmware28Assumethedevicealreadyhaveabootloader29]]**
260 - Firmware location:
261 -
262 -**~ [[NB-IoT - Dropbox>>url:https://www.dropbox.com/sh/u0uzvvnn58yrie4/AACREHllkTe0rATD4ZOqddyga/NB-IoT?dl=0&preview=SET_NB_PWD.hex&subfolder_nav_tracking=1]]**
263 -
264 - After updating the firmware, run the firmware.
265 - Press the restart button and the password will be printed in the serial port output.
266 - Save the password and re-upgrade the firmware to the original firmware.
267 -
268 - (% style="color:red" %)**Note: When upgrading to the original firmware, you need to add the Bootloader firmware**.
269 -
270 - Bootloader Firmware location(Please use V1.3):
271 -
272 - [[Bootloader - Dropbox>>url:https://www.dropbox.com/sh/u0uzvvnn58yrie4/AADUXfZ5jye4I5l1JH8HEALUa/LoRaWAN%20End%20Node/Bootloader/LoRa_Bootloader?dl=0&subfolder_nav_tracking=1]]
image-20231212144616-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-455.6 KB
Content
image-20231212144745-2.png
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-136.2 KB
Content
image-20231212145142-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-462.5 KB
Content
image-20231212150405-2.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-593.9 KB
Content
image-20240115110027-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-162.9 KB
Content
image-20240910163111-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-558.4 KB
Content
image-20241022115811-1.png
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.kai
Size
... ... @@ -1,1 +1,0 @@
1 -36.1 KB
Content
image-20241028172038-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-620.5 KB
Content
image-20241029105722-1.jpeg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-620.1 KB
Content
image-20241111093445-1.png
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.ting
Size
... ... @@ -1,1 +1,0 @@
1 -85.3 KB
Content
微信图片_20230809144604.jpg
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.Ellie
Size
... ... @@ -1,1 +1,0 @@
1 -914.9 KB
Content
Copyright ©2010-2024 Dragino Technology Co., LTD. All rights reserved
Dragino Wiki v2.0